DAN THE MAN - Sunday at 5pm on What’s It All About, Andy? Brought to you by Pianoworks. Only on The Most 100.4FM in Taranaki, 107.4FM in Ōakura, and streaming live at www.mostfm.com
This week the world lost one of the greatest double bass players of all time, Danny Thompson. Across his 60-year career, he played on countless recordings by a wide spectrum of artists. The show will feature 13 tracks by John Martyn, Nick Drake, Sandy Denny, Kate Bush, David Sylvian, Linda Lewis, Tim Buckley, The Blind Boys of Alabama, ABC, Everything But The Girl, Christine Collister, Richard Thompson (no relation) and Pentangle.

TOWN & COUNTRY - Sunday at 5pm on What’s It All About, Andy? Brought to you by Pianoworks. Only on The Most 100.4FM in Taranaki, 107.4FM in Ōakura, and streaming live at www.mostfm.com
This week’s theme came about after two of the featured songs turned up consecutively in the shuffled playlist in my car – one about leaving country life to go and work in the city, and one about leaving the city to go back to the country. I have to say, it appears there are way more songs out there about the latter than the former. Anyhow, expect to hear The Rockingbirds, Meredith Brooks, John Martyn, Gladys Knight & The Pips, Wishbone Ash, Pretenders, Eddie & The Hot Rods, The Little Wi***es, Aztec Camera, Sheryl Crow, Lindisfarne and Tracy Chapman.
